I was wondering this wonderful browser could be ported to other operating systems. I was thinking of BeOS, although the OS is not being actively developped due to the sell of it's IP to Palm, it has a vibrant community of users. BeOS has a cool browser Netpositive, lighting fast and no 'fat' but it's not up to date anymore. Mozilla has been ported to BeOS but it's far from good, too bloated and it uses too much memory and doesn't look like a BeOS app. Oh and BTW, BeOS is not dead there are at least two initiatives (opensource) to further develop BeOS (OpenBeOS and BlueOS).

K-Meleon was done for Windows only in order to have efficient win32 bit browser based on gecko.... HOWEVER, there is a gecko based broswer for BeOS in the works - not sure of the link, but you can find it snooping around
